# ReceiptPigeon Environments

ReceiptPigeon is the mailer that sends donation receipts for the Glimmerfund platform. Plugin authors get three environments: sandbox (fake sends, always), staging (real SMTP, throttled hard), and prod (hands off unless you really know what you're doing). Sandbox resets nightly, so don't stash test data there. Each environment has its own templating endpoint and retry policy. The staging environment currently runs with these settings.

service settings:
[sorys]
port = 8000
team = eliius
host = sorys.novacstack.example
region = south-3
access_code = ac_f66665
timeout_ms = 250

LEADERSHIP REVIEW BRIEFING — Board of Selwick Marine

Treasury recommends hedging 70% of projected krona-denominated receivables from the Valdmere contract over eighteen months, using forward contracts layered quarterly. Modelling indicates this caps downside exposure while preserving modest upside. Counterparty limits were reviewed and remain within policy. The unhedged balance reflects contract-timing uncertainty. A confidential note on related plans is appended below.

board note of kafof-yahag: Druaelox Foods plans to raise the Holwyn list price by 35 percent in July.

Handover Note — Directors

From: D. Arkwell
To: R. Soames
Cc: Branch managers

Mavern Logistics contract expires in six weeks. Renewal draft is with legal. Key changes: fuel surcharge capped, delivery windows tightened, penalty clauses added per the Orlen depot incident. Do not sign until the insurance rider is confirmed. Branches should hold standing orders at current levels until the new terms land. Full file is in the shared renewal folder. One item is restricted to this distribution.

board note of fajop-tagaf: Headcount on the Gilion team goes from 66 to 130 by the end of April. Gross margin on Gilion came in at 20 percent against a plan of 42 percent.